Medicines
Lots of people with mental disorder find that drugs assist ease their signs and symptoms and make other treatments a lot more effective. Medications influence the brain chemicals that manage feelings and thoughts. They might be short-term help, taken only for a couple of months or they can be lasting or lifelong.
Medications for anxiousness include antidepressants (such as SSRIs and SNRIs) and state of mind stabilizers, such as lithium, carbamazepine, divalproex sodium, and valproic acid. Benzodiazepines such as clonazepam, lorazepam and diazepam reward panic attack. Antipsychotics (such as chlorpromazine, haloperidol, risperidone and ziprasidone) can be useful in treating psychotic problems such as schizophrenia.

Intensive outpatient programs
If you are fighting with psychological health problems and require treatment, there are numerous alternatives readily available. Your primary care doctor, specialist or psychiatrist can make suggestions based upon your needs. They may additionally recommend brain-stimulation treatments, which can assist if drug and psychotherapy don't function.
Extensive outpatient programs provide a versatile, thorough mental wellness treatment choice that does not interfere with your day-to-day live and obligations. Unlike typical outpatient therapy, IOPs include both team and specific therapy sessions several times a week, typically for approximately 9 hours a week. An IOP can be a step up from traditional outpatient therapy, or a step down from a greater level of treatment such as household therapy or partial hospitalization.
Partial hospitalization programs
Partial a individual therapy hospital stay programs (PHP) supply an organized treatment plan that ranges from 3 to 5 days a week. They involve attending sessions from about six hours every day and enable people to return home in the evening. This is a step down from inpatient treatment, and it can avoid regression. Medical insurance commonly covers PHP.
The main component of PHP is psychotherapy, which is likewise referred to as talk therapy. It includes speaking about your troubles with a psychological wellness specialist, and it can aid you find out new coping skills. PHPs also offer team therapy, household therapy and education regarding your problem.
They can be valuable for people that require even more framework than once a week outpatient treatment however do not need 24-hour support in a hospital setting. They can also be used to lower the size of an inpatient remain.
